An experimental group, also known as a treatment group, receives the treatment whose effect researchers wish to study, whereas a control group does not. A confounding variable, also called a confounder or confounding factor, is a third variable in a study examining a potential cause-and-effect relationship. A confounding variable is a type of extraneous variable that not only affects the dependent variable, but is also related to the independent variable. In a cross-sectional study you collect data from a population at a specific point in time; in a longitudinal study you repeatedly collect data from the same sample over an extended period of time.
